Output 420575f198fa4fd18b00f0d8875474de81d62d3f49cda006a9da1b74f54efdfb:0

value
4081760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d047aa42c71548b2beab5b835179347dfe19ce3 OP_EQUAL
address
3D63kjWBMHNm68nyPsfFVrPUweAPimEgau
transaction
420575f198fa4fd18b00f0d8875474de81d62d3f49cda006a9da1b74f54efdfb
confirmations
338944
spent
true